Virginia S. Wroblewski Pejza

South Bend - Virginia S. Pejza, 90, passed away Saturday, October 11, 2014 in her home. Virginia was born August 8, 1924 in South Bend to the late Jacob and Stella (Mroz) Wroblewski.

On May 14, 1949 in South Bend Virginia married Norbert Pejza; he preceded her in death on January 11, 2011. Virginia is also preceded in death by a son, William Pejza. Survivors of Virginia include her sons, Robert (Cheryl) Pejza of Lydick and Jack (Julie) Pejza of South Bend; grandchildren, Steve, Nick, and Tim (Juliann); great grandson Raylan; step grandsons, Troy (Carrie) and Travis (Heather); step great-grandchildren, Brooke, Bria and Carter; and brother, Richard (Lucille) Wroblewski. Virginia was a 1942 graduate of South Bend Central.

Norbert & Virginia enjoyed traveling and visited 48 of the 50 states. Things that gave her pleasure in life were her deep faith and family. She enjoyed all the holidays and family get togethers. Virginia was very active in St. Casimir’s Senior Club, Rosary Society, Choir, Michiana Polka Singers and “53” Club.
